程序员是做什么的工作

推荐 生活 2019-04-11 08:50:07 1599

本文收集整理关于程序员是做什么的工作的相关议题,使用内容导航快速到达。

内容导航:

  • Q1:flash程序员是做什么工作的?
  • Q2:程序员,工作了怎么交朋友?
  • Q3:程序员具体做什么工作?
  • Q4:程序员做什么样的工作才算具备创造性?
  • Q5:一年工作经验的java 程序员会做什么?
  • Q6:PHP程序员在公司到底是做什么工作的呢
  • Q7:做程序员是不是很累,每天要工作多久
  • Q1:flash程序员是做什么工作的?

    flash程序员
    工作职责:
    1. 开发flash在线多媒体编辑系统;
    2. 有全面的开发技能,能够胜任交互性的Flash动画或是应用程序的开发工作。
    3. 能够编写与分析Flash actionscript 脚本语言.
    4. 能够把Flash动画,图形和动态程序做到完美结合。
    5. 能够通过后台Flash程序来支持和保证前台设计效果更好的体现。
    职位要求:
    1. Flash/Actionscript 开发职位需要有至少2年的相关工作经验,
    2. 有在线互动产品开发工作经验,
    3. 精通Actionscript和xml,熟悉ActionScript2.0、OOP编程。
    4. 有Flash和后台数据库集成的经验或是相关的工作经验优先。
    5. 精通对MovieClip、Sound、Video控制(最好有编写过Flash的MP3播放器作品),精通FCS1.5/FMS音视频部份。
    6. 了解基于TimeLine的DIY系统合成原理,有相关工作经验或者作品更佳。

    Q2:程序员,工作了怎么交朋友?

    关于如何交朋友,相信大家都有各自的方法,和大家聊聊我的一些看法和方法。

    工作十多年,关于交朋友我有两点比较深的感悟(或者说是前人的领悟,自己感同身受):

    同事可以成为朋友。

    “物以类聚,人以群分”。

    同事变成朋友,甚至男/女朋友都是有可能的。我工作十多年,就职过三家单位,待过十多个项目团队,也遇到了几个谈的来的好朋友,70后、80后、90后都有;彼此是没有目的性的,真的是“能尿到一个壶里”。就算多年以后各自已经去了新的单位,甚至有些离开了北京,依然有着联系。

    那么工作了如何交朋友呢?其实我也只能告诉你有那些途径可以遇到更多的人,至于你们是否能成为朋友,就要看你们是否合得来了。

    工作中

    项目组内的成员就不用说了,每天抬头不见低头见的;

    工作中交集比较多的团队,比如测试、需求、运维;已经见过不少开发+测试,开发+需求的CP组合,认识、交往、结婚;

    工位挨的近的,可以找他们组个饭团;我进新单位的第一天,中餐时间就快速地找个饭团跟上,这样就不用自己孤独地吃饭了;

    烟友,虽然我不抽烟,但是我觉得一起去抽烟,能认识不少人;

    有些单位会有一些社团活动,比如打篮球、跑步、周末远足之类的,如果有你感兴趣的,不妨参加一下,很容易交到志同道合的朋友。

    工作外

    特别是一线城市的程序员,除了同事之外,几乎没有什么交际圈,那么如何认识更多的人呢?

    同学会、校友群:我就加了几个这样的微信群,99XX高中在北京的校友群、02XX大学XX系在北京的校友群,平时还算活跃,时不时地组织线下的活动,可以选择性地参加;

    老乡群:我是有几个,但是平时很少说话;说实在的,老乡群里面的人各个层级都有,年龄差距也比较大,线上聊聊可以,谨慎线下;

    线下的技术论坛,因为是同行业的人,所以有共同语言的几率比较大,就算交不到朋友,也可以多扩展些人脉,以后要是跳槽的话,也可以找人内推一下;

    各种社团活动,网上聊的比较熟悉了,可以参加线下的活动;不过为了安全起见,前几次参加可以结伴而行;我刚工作的时候,就是参加了一个公益社团,偶尔线下组织一些公益活动,然后就认识了现在的老婆。

    朋友嘛,有三五个谈得来的足以,在精不在多。

    我将持续分享Java开发、架构设计、程序员职业发展等方面的见解,希望能得到你的关注。

    Q3:程序员具体做什么工作?

    程序员做的主要是编程工作,现在的网站制作大多采用ASP、PHP、JSP等服务器语言,也需要大量的编程,同时要有较好的美术修养和图形、动画处理技术

    Q4:程序员做什么样的工作才算具备创造性?

    很多程序员自嘲自己是“码农”,工作就是“搬砖”,就是觉得自己的工作都是照搬照抄,写的代码都是增删改查,毫无创造性而言,其实看似无聊的代码也能创造很多有趣的东西出来,下面列举几个,可以试着用到自己的工作当中:

    1. 在不影响功能的情况下,在代码里面留下彩蛋,比如下面这几种

    可口可乐公司网站的彩蛋。

    百度网站的彩蛋。

    2. 试着找一些好玩的工具用到自己的项目里面,当然,前提是要有用的,从github去找就行了,比如下面这几个:

    https://github.com/unbug/codelf 变量命名神器,可以说国内的程序员最大,最大的问题就是变量命名了,各种莫名其妙,捧腹大笑的程序员笑话都来源于此,有了这个命名神器,就可以最大限度的避免自己被人笑话了,用codelf只要你输入一个词,就可以从几个开源网站和项目里面找到别人的变量命名方法。

    图片压缩神器,https://tinypng.com/,有时候系统里面的图片体积太大,自己又不会压缩的时候,用tinypng是最快、效果最好的方案了,只需要把需要压缩的图片拖过去就可以了。

    3. 其实有时候简单的代码写到极致也是非常有创造性的事情,比如想办法把自己的代码写的优雅一点,bug少一点?再比如把程序的性能提高几倍?如果这里没有潜力可以挖了,流程创新同样是比较有创造性的,比如看板、敏捷开发、xx驱动开发等等。

    目前中国的程序员文化的主流还是“自嘲文化”,“加班文化”,如何建立正确导向、积极向上的程序员文化,估计还需要大环境和时间来培养。

    Q5:一年工作经验的java 程序员会做什么?

    3000-4000那是一年经验也没的,只是做过一两个项目,基础好点,加上了解几种框架,当然数据库必要的,水平就像你那样的,就可以拿到了。一般也是应届生中下水平。 干了一年的嘛,能从零开始架框架,能设计表,能一天干完两天的活,写文档的主力,偶尔和经理谈谈业务,大概有两个以上的大型项目经验,差不多了。

    Q6:PHP程序员在公司到底是做什么工作的呢

    做过bbs当然算经验,
    不过可能还不够,
    经验是经历总结出来的,
    没在公司里做过又如何会有呢,
    我也在招php编程人员,
    如果这个bbs真是你自己做的,
    我会招你
    但如果不是
    我只要问你一个自定义函数的作用,
    就能看出来,
    经验重要,诚实更重要,
    你到公司里会做一些基础编程工作,
    比如有个页面的功能已给出,让你来实现(有是限的)
    刚工作要多学多问多作,
    工资不重要,
    重要的是经验和朋友
    祝好运

    Q7:做程序员是不是很累,每天要工作多久

    首先,想问下LZ,看没看过圣斗士星矢这部动漫,想象一下,你就是主角星矢,你有什么样的感觉?
    学软件开发?不要问好不好就业钱途光不光明,先问问你自己喜欢钻研技术吗?能抱进去一本大部头书长年持之以恒地看书学习吗?还有最重要的一点,你有星矢一样不怕受虐百折不挠被打趴下多少次还能再站起来 一步一个脚印走过让人难以想象的坎坷的精神吗?
    如果光为了挣钱?劝你别碰这行,一句话,别来找虐。我来告诉你软件开发有多么可怕。
    软件编程好不好学这个问题答案很明确,就一个字:难!而且相当难!
    为什么难?为什么有很多人却说不难?比如有一期微软公司总裁来作客什么节目谈及软件开发对初学者说软件开发只有加加减减,非常有意思。吸引众多人对学软件趋之若鹜...
    我只想说:这些说法都是不负责任的人在对你说的忽悠,仅此而已,他们根本没写过一行代码没学过一天C++编程语言,就大言不惭,实在让人为他们脸红?
    软件开发难吗?这和学武术差不多,谁都喜欢动作电影里的动作明星,谁都想要一点好身手。那你问一问格斗家说学武难吗?你想他们会跟你说武术一点也有不难,只要有悟性即可...
    软件开发也一样,难度丝毫不比学武术低,即不有趣,也不好玩。而且需要一定的智商悟性,语言智商不足怎么办?只有比人家付出十倍百倍的努力来学习获得经验了.
    C++难学的不用说了,众人公认好学的有phython, php,我都学过,起初当是想挤出时间来学,但过一段时间放弃了。因为什么?因为它们实在不是那么简单的,有很多机理机制我从来没见过需要花费大量的时间来理解,上机调试,去网上论坛求教。但是工作太忙事情太多。不能专心下来潜心研究是注定一事无成的。所以说任何一门编程语言说它好学的都是在装逼。所以说这行的难度跟其他行业比起来就是一个天上一个地上,网吧收银员可以看着电影混过一天,一个有经验的老中医懂了家传绝活之后可以吃一辈子。但软件开发不行,入门写个helloworld可能简单点,但稍一深入,你就会发现它的深奥费解之处了。
    做不做软件开发,关键看你喜不喜欢这行了,软件开发非常有魅力,就像天堂来的天使一样吸引着很多求知的年轻人,工资很高回报极其丰厚,但学习和开发的难度和工作压力跟其他行业相比不可同日而语,那可不是闹着玩的。如果热爱软件开发就坚持下去吧,不过没完没了的环境搭建,各种天书一样的疑难BUG,内存泄漏和近乎无解的三天两头学习新技术新工具新SDK,上google,baidu和英文网站搜解决方案在等着你,那可不是什么只有加加减减,你解决不了问题随时会被公司开除,公司老板不懂开发不了解开发难度,他们只想要什么问题都能瞬间秒解的高手,所以软件开发需要智商的。同时更需要坚持,没有圣斗士星矢的执著是坚持不下去的。
    软件开发工资一两万,拿五万朝上的也可能,但是我只想说,工资高是那么好拿的吗?你更应该关心程序员加班的情况,一句话,要你亲命呀。
    996工作制知道吗?每天加班到10点多再坐一个多小时车才到家这种感觉你能体会吗?每天夜深人静你们都抱着老婆孩子睡觉去了,我们还在工作,听着是不是很崩溃?我们没有自己的一点点时间,不能陪家人不能跟朋友出去玩,连打个游戏上上网都没时间,365天天天如此,还找女朋友谈恋爱?别想了,你有时间陪人家吗?看着别人逛公园牵着狗散步一家人其乐融融你知道我们有多羡慕吗?
    我们需要大脑十几个小时高速运转,还设计代码调程序解决问题,那个脑子发涨的感觉你只要经历了一年高考就知道了,而我们是一年两年三年天天如此。
    我们需要天天学习,对,你会说,我们也在学习呀,不错,你是在学为人处世学喝酒学跟领导说话,不是那种闲情雅志的弹风琴学情商那种,最新技术每天都推出,为了解决一个问题不得不在没有任何资料的情况下上国外网站去学一门新技术,百度?别搞笑了,你抄我我抄你答非所问看着只会让人生气。而老板最多只给三天时间,你要挤出时间定位问题,还不能耽误工作。
    综上,可以知道程序员不是人干的吧?要是你,你能坚持几天,能坚持到三十五岁四十岁?你会为了所谓的高薪过这样的日子吗?

    相关文章
    程序员三大核心竞争力2018-10-14
    java高级程序员要学哪些技术2019-02-18
    java程序员发展前景大不大2019-03-17
    web前端开发属于程序员吗2019-04-02
    有个程序员男朋友是什么体验2019-04-13
    深圳程序员工资一般多少2019-04-18
    如何才能成为一名优秀的程序员2019-04-18
    不想做程序员了 太累了2019-04-22
    程序员加班有加班费吗2019-04-26
    程序员如何度过中年危机2019-04-27